#bebd48 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bebd48 is composed of 74.5% red, 74.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.5% magenta, 62.1%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 59.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 51.4%. #bebd48 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ff90 with #7d7b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#bebd48

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050502 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bebd48

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858581 is the less saturated color, while #f7f50f is the most saturated one.
